Table of ContentsPreface Interdisciplinary Inquiry with Science, Language and Literacy Promoting Critical and Creative Thinking Cooperative Learning: Teamwork and Individual Accountability Assessing Student Understanding Scientific Literacy: Involving Students in Scientific Inquiry The Language Arts: Literacy Interdisciplinary Themes in Science and the Language Arts Educational Technology: The Multiple Possibilities References IndexReviewsAuthor InformationMARY HAMM has written articles and books on science and mathematics education./e She worked on the science standards and is now a professor at San Francisco State University. DENNIS ADAMS, a former Fulbright Scholar, currently teaches at Montclair State University in New Jersey./e He has taught at the elementary school level and has authored or coauthored more than a dozen books and over 100 articles.
